Check your faucets outside for drips before winter arrives. If you find dripping or leaking, you will need to make the necessary repairs before the freezing temperatures arrive. Whatever the material of your pipes, very cold water pressure can make pipes crack. Even a tiny crack can leak enough water to damage or flood your home.
You should always be aware of where the main water cut-off valve is located on your property. You can locate a water meter near it or on it. Fixtures, such as toilets and sinks, may also be equipped with individual cut-off valves. Show every family member where the valves are, and make sure they know how to switch them off in the case of a crisis.
